CHAI’s mission, according to the organization, is to provide guidelines for the ever-evolving landscape of health AI tools to ensure high quality care, increase credibility amongst users, and meet healthcare needs. The coalition serves to identify where standards, best practices, and guidance need to be developed for AI-related research, technology, and policy. CHAI was formed by Change Healthcare, Duke AI Health, Google, Johns Hopkins University, Mayo Clinic, Microsoft, MITRE, Stanford Medicine, UC Berkeley, UC San Francisco and others, and is being observed by the U.S. Food and Drug Administration and the National Institutes of Health, and the Office of the National Coordinator for Health IT.
